Output e4d0f54c928d63f868eb330d6e0240391b2fe3b83133eb64e7347adfd962cd87:20

value
20873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b02f8daae5a56803f997063645d1721b79940c9 OP_EQUAL
address
3JjqqvKzFb7D9E2tv8F6pJZoVcWbnWhPRT
transaction
e4d0f54c928d63f868eb330d6e0240391b2fe3b83133eb64e7347adfd962cd87
spent
true